The National Cooperative Development Corporation (NCDC) Regional Awards for Cooperative Excellence and Merit–2025 for Primary Cooperative Societies, including Farmers’ Producer Organisations (FPOs) of Manipur, were distributed today at the Institute of Cooperative Management (ICM) Conference Hall, Lamphelpat, Imphal.
The award distribution ceremony, comprising cash awards and certificates, was organised by the NCDC Regional Office, Guwahati, under the aegis of the Ministry of Cooperation, Government of India.
The awards recognised the outstanding performance and contributions of primary cooperative societies and FPOs in strengthening the cooperative movement and promoting sustainable economic development in Manipur.

Speaking on the occasion, W. Ibohal Singh highlighted the role and performance of cooperative societies in sustaining livelihoods and urged the youth of the state to actively participate in various cooperative sectors. He expressed concern over the low level of participation in some sectors, noting that several award categories had to be left vacant due to non-fulfilment of eligibility criteria and non-submission of applications. He appealed to stakeholders to enhance awareness and utilisation of available awards and incentives.
The Registrar congratulated the award-winning societies and encouraged others to improve their engagement and performance. He also cautioned that the department would adopt a stricter approach against non-performing cooperative societies, warning that continued non-performance could lead to discontinuation of their status.
After rigorous scrutiny based on prescribed eligibility criteria, awards were conferred under five categories. In the Primary Credit Cooperative Societies (PACS) category, Heikrujam and Kangmong GP Level MPCS Ltd. (Imphal West) received the Excellence award, while Thongju Part-II GPLMPCS Ltd. (Imphal East) won the Merit award. In the fishery and beekeeping sector, Wangoo Laipham Awang Leikai Fish Farming Cooperative Society Ltd. (Kakching) received Excellence, and Sanahee Beekeeping Cooperative Society Ltd. (Imphal East) received the Merit award.
In the dairy sector, Ima Langnubi Dairy Cooperative Society Ltd. (Imphal West) secured the Excellence award, while Bishnupur District Milk Cooperative Union Ltd. received the Merit award. Under the women cooperatives category, Oinam Awang Leikai Women’s Development Cooperative Society Ltd. (Bishnupur) won Excellence, and Karam Awang Leikai Handloom and Handicrafts Cooperative Society Ltd. (Imphal West) received the Merit award.
In the FPOs category, Kakching Progressive Krish-E Farmer Producer Organisation was awarded Excellence, while Lamyamba Krish-E Farmer Producer Organisation, both from Kakching district, received the Merit award.
